Searched refs:cmp_fn (Results 1 - 7 of 7) sorted by relevance

/linux-master/fs/xfs/scrub/
H A Dxfarray.h113 xfarray_cmp_fn cmp_fn; member in struct:xfarray_sortinfo
184 int xfarray_sort(struct xfarray *array, xfarray_cmp_fn cmp_fn,
H A Dxfarray.c415 return si->cmp_fn(a, b);
442 xfarray_cmp_fn cmp_fn,
482 si->cmp_fn = cmp_fn;
560 sort(scratch, hi - lo + 1, si->array->obj_size, si->cmp_fn, NULL);
597 sort(startp, hi - lo + 1, si->array->obj_size, si->cmp_fn, NULL);
706 sort(parray, XFARRAY_QSORT_PIVOT_NR, pivot_rec_sz, si->cmp_fn, NULL);
904 xfarray_cmp_fn cmp_fn,
919 error = xfarray_sortinfo_alloc(array, cmp_fn, flags, &si);
440 xfarray_sortinfo_alloc( struct xfarray *array, xfarray_cmp_fn cmp_fn, unsigned int flags, struct xfarray_sortinfo **infop) argument
902 xfarray_sort( struct xfarray *array, xfarray_cmp_fn cmp_fn, unsigned int flags) argument
/linux-master/kernel/trace/
H A Dtracing_map.h131 tracing_map_cmp_fn_t cmp_fn; member in struct:tracing_map_field
251 tracing_map_cmp_fn_t cmp_fn);
H A Dtracing_map.c203 tracing_map_cmp_fn_t cmp_fn)
209 map->fields[map->n_fields++].cmp_fn = cmp_fn;
258 * @cmp_fn: The comparison function that will be used to sort on the key
261 * to use cmp_fn.
272 tracing_map_cmp_fn_t cmp_fn)
275 int idx = tracing_map_add_field(map, cmp_fn);
363 if (elt->fields[i].cmp_fn == tracing_map_cmp_atomic64)
382 elt->fields[i].cmp_fn = elt->map->fields[i].cmp_fn;
202 tracing_map_add_field(struct tracing_map *map, tracing_map_cmp_fn_t cmp_fn) argument
270 tracing_map_add_key_field(struct tracing_map *map, unsigned int offset, tracing_map_cmp_fn_t cmp_fn) argument
865 tracing_map_cmp_fn_t cmp_fn; local
896 tracing_map_cmp_fn_t cmp_fn; local
[all...]
H A Dtrace_events_hist.c5054 tracing_map_cmp_fn_t cmp_fn; local
5059 cmp_fn = tracing_map_cmp_none;
5061 cmp_fn = tracing_map_cmp_num(hist_field->size,
5064 cmp_fn = tracing_map_cmp_string;
5066 cmp_fn = tracing_map_cmp_num(field->size,
5070 cmp_fn);
/linux-master/include/linux/
H A Dlockdep_types.h118 lock_cmp_fn cmp_fn; member in struct:lock_class
/linux-master/kernel/locking/
H A Dlockdep.c3002 if (class->cmp_fn) {
3004 class->cmp_fn(prev->instance, next->instance));
3051 if (class->cmp_fn &&
3052 class->cmp_fn(prev->instance, next->instance) < 0)
3119 if (class->cmp_fn &&
3120 class->cmp_fn(prev->instance, next->instance) < 0)
4922 void lockdep_set_lock_cmp_fn(struct lockdep_map *lock, lock_cmp_fn cmp_fn, argument
4935 WARN_ON(class->cmp_fn && class->cmp_fn != cmp_fn);
[all...]

Completed in 212 milliseconds